Biohazard Cleanup Denver in Globeville — Local Notes

  • Narrow lots and alley-only rear access in many Globeville blocks require smaller containment setups and hand-carried equipment instead of large trailers.
  • Proximity to the South Platte River creates localized humidity that extends drying times after biohazard incidents, especially in unheated basements during winter.
  • Older brick and frame construction from the 1910s-1940s means more porous surfaces and hidden voids where fluids can migrate between units.
  • Frequent afternoon thunderstorms in summer can force rapid tarping and indoor moisture management to avoid cross-contamination during outdoor-to-indoor transfers.
